CreateSubnetGroup - Amazon MemoryDB

本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。

CreateSubnetGroup

创建子网组。子网组是您可为在 Amazon Virtual Private Cloud(VPC)环境中运行的集群指定的子网(通常为私有子网)集合。如果您在 Amazon VPC 中创建集群,则必须指定一个子网组。MemoryDB 使用该子网组选择与节点关联的子网和子网中的 IP 地址。有关更多信息,请参阅子网和子网组

请求语法

{ "Description": "string", "SubnetGroupName": "string", "SubnetIds": [ "string" ], "Tags": [ { "Key": "string", "Value": "string" } ] }

请求参数

有关所有操作的通用参数的信息,请参阅通用参数

请求接受采用 JSON 格式的以下数据。

Description

子网组的描述。

类型:字符串

必需:否

SubnetGroupName

子网组的名称。

类型:字符串

必需:是

SubnetIds

子网组的 VPC 子网 ID 的列表。

类型:字符串数组

必需:是

Tags

要添加到此资源的标签列表。标签是键值对。标签密钥必须附带标签值,但也接受 null 值。

类型:Tag 对象数组

数组成员:最多 200 项。

必需:否

响应语法

{ "SubnetGroup": { "ARN": "string", "Description": "string", "Name": "string", "Subnets": [ { "AvailabilityZone": { "Name": "string" }, "Identifier": "string" } ], "VpcId": "string" } }

响应元素

如果此操作成功,则该服务将会发送回 HTTP 200 响应。

服务以 JSON 格式返回以下数据。

SubnetGroup

新创建的子网组

类型:SubnetGroup 对象

错误

有关所有操作的常见错误的信息,请参阅常见错误

InvalidSubnet

HTTP 状态代码:400

ServiceLinkedRoleNotFoundFault

HTTP 状态代码:400

SubnetGroupAlreadyExistsFault

HTTP 状态代码:400

SubnetGroupQuotaExceededFault

HTTP 状态代码:400

SubnetNotAllowedFault

HTTP 状态代码:400

SubnetQuotaExceededFault

HTTP 状态代码:400

TagQuotaPerResourceExceeded

HTTP 状态代码:400

另请参阅

有关在特定语言的 AWS SDK 中使用此 API 的更多信息,请参阅以下内容: